Britain’s next prime minister
-
News

Keir Starmer is Set to be Next UK Prime Minister
Keir Starmer will be Britain’s next prime minister with his Labour Party set to win a massive majority in a…
Read More »

Keir Starmer will be Britain’s next prime minister with his Labour Party set to win a massive majority in a…
Read More »